Gaijin is unnaturally and unreasonably touchy about queue times.

Years ago (2015 or so), Gaijin tossed tiny AB AFs maps into RB AFs in the name of queue times and that move was only reversed because players went absolutely bonkers at being engaged with the enemy a few moments after takeoff.

Undoubtedly a great deal of quality of life decisions have been smothered by excessive worry about queue times.

Because my reach into top tier is limited and thus most of what I am saying above 9.X is theoretical, I will say that I think top tier’s general issues are a greater concentration of common issues (map size, BR compression, module grind criticality, etc.) mixed with the march of technology.

While more modern, sophisticated aircraft play a part, I suspect top tier’s issues arise largely from more systemic issues cresting. Whereas at some BRs they may be overcome, there they come to a head.

You don’t even need to go past 9.0 to see those issues piling up. I’ve been through the ranks five times now, and at least in my opinion, biggest BR compression spot is just after WW2 era, where late war designs will start meeting stuff with stabilization and/or darts that will simply ignore each and every advantage they had.

Also, as I said in my previous post, I still think map size is a problem that affect most tiers, which is especially true for certain nation/tier combinations that have lots of gimmick-y vehicles, that are simply unable to perform well in urban knife fights.

In regard to modules grind, Gaijin’s decision to put HEAT-FS as a stock round on most vehicles is probably one of the most hated decision they’ve made, and it’s laughably obvious they’re trying to milk some GE by using such a cheap tactic.
Although I have to say that many tanks have their first dart as a tier 1 modification, so if only they would reduce the amount of RP needed (just like with Parts and FPE), I’m sure loads of people could get over that issue without a problem.

That being said, higher tier SPAA trees are often neglected for large periods of time, leaving gaping holes which can and will introduce various unbalances between ground and air power levels.
This issue, at least in my opinion, plays a significant role in the overall level of unbalance higher up, while general tank vs tank combat seems to be in a much better shape, at least from my perspective playing higher tiers of USA, Germany, USSR, Sweden and Italy.

The thing is this situation became one sided at high tier actually.

For example they just buffed Tunguska’s missiles to 32G while keeping it at 10.7 which is totally bs considering whole reason why they nerfed its because they wanted to add Pantsir.

Now Russians single handedly holds Spaa advantage against any other country while they can actually use Sky freely.

VT-1 missiles also buffed and became more dangerous but at least you know when you’re actually getting targeted by those systems unlike Pantsir, not to mention you can actually counter them by using range advantage.

Pantsir on other hand just basically rules the skies, especially if there is no terrain cover.
